[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
bug#10203: [PATCH] FFI: Properly unpack small integer return values in c
From: |
Ludovic Courtès |
Subject: |
bug#10203: [PATCH] FFI: Properly unpack small integer return values in closure call |
Date: |
Mon, 19 Dec 2011 01:13:31 +0100 |
User-agent: |
Gnus/5.110018 (No Gnus v0.18) Emacs/24.0.90 (gnu/linux) |
Hi Andreas,
Andreas Schwab <address@hidden> skribis:
> * libguile/foreign.c (unpack): Add parameter return_value_p.
> Properly store integer return values smaller than int.
> (scm_i_foreign_call): Update call to unpack.
> (invoke_closure): Likewise.
Applied, thank you!
Did you actually observe a problem on m68k or something?
Ludo’.